| 
									
										
										
										
											2015-12-23 09:42:57 -08:00
										 |  |  | // #docplaster
 | 
					
						
							| 
									
										
										
										
											2016-08-17 13:31:40 -07:00
										 |  |  | // #docregion , v2
 | 
					
						
							| 
									
										
										
										
											2016-08-09 17:38:25 +01:00
										 |  |  | import { Component } from '@angular/core'; | 
					
						
							| 
									
										
										
										
											2016-05-03 14:06:32 +02:00
										 |  |  | 
 | 
					
						
							| 
									
										
										
										
											2016-08-17 13:31:40 -07:00
										 |  |  | // #enddocregion v2
 | 
					
						
							| 
									
										
										
										
											2015-12-23 09:42:57 -08:00
										 |  |  | @Component({ | 
					
						
							|  |  |  |   selector: 'my-app', | 
					
						
							|  |  |  |   template: `
 | 
					
						
							|  |  |  |     <h1>{{title}}</h1> | 
					
						
							|  |  |  |     <my-heroes></my-heroes> | 
					
						
							| 
									
										
										
										
											2016-08-09 17:38:25 +01:00
										 |  |  |   `
 | 
					
						
							| 
									
										
										
										
											2015-12-23 09:42:57 -08:00
										 |  |  | }) | 
					
						
							| 
									
										
										
										
											2016-08-17 13:31:40 -07:00
										 |  |  | // #enddocregion
 | 
					
						
							|  |  |  | // #docregion v2
 | 
					
						
							|  |  |  | @Component({ | 
					
						
							|  |  |  |   selector: 'my-app', | 
					
						
							|  |  |  |   // #docregion template-v2
 | 
					
						
							|  |  |  |   template: `
 | 
					
						
							|  |  |  |      <h1>{{title}}</h1> | 
					
						
							|  |  |  |      <a routerLink="/heroes">Heroes</a> | 
					
						
							|  |  |  |      <router-outlet></router-outlet> | 
					
						
							|  |  |  |    `
 | 
					
						
							|  |  |  |   // #enddocregion template-v2
 | 
					
						
							|  |  |  | }) | 
					
						
							|  |  |  | // #enddocregion
 | 
					
						
							|  |  |  | @Component({ | 
					
						
							|  |  |  |   selector: 'my-app', | 
					
						
							|  |  |  |   // #docregion template-v3
 | 
					
						
							|  |  |  |   template: `
 | 
					
						
							|  |  |  |      <h1>{{title}}</h1> | 
					
						
							|  |  |  |      <nav> | 
					
						
							|  |  |  |        <a routerLink="/dashboard">Dashboard</a> | 
					
						
							|  |  |  |        <a routerLink="/heroes">Heroes</a> | 
					
						
							|  |  |  |      </nav> | 
					
						
							|  |  |  |      <router-outlet></router-outlet> | 
					
						
							|  |  |  |    `
 | 
					
						
							|  |  |  |   // #enddocregion template-v3
 | 
					
						
							|  |  |  | }) | 
					
						
							|  |  |  | // #docregion , v2
 | 
					
						
							| 
									
										
										
										
											2015-12-23 09:42:57 -08:00
										 |  |  | export class AppComponent { | 
					
						
							|  |  |  |   title = 'Tour of Heroes'; | 
					
						
							|  |  |  | } |